1
Understand the process of transcription, where RNA is synthesized from a DNA template. During this process, the bases in RNA pair with complementary bases in DNA.
Recall the base pairing rules: In DNA, adenine (A) pairs with thymine (T), and cytosine (C) pairs with guanine (G).
In RNA, thymine (T) is replaced by uracil (U). Therefore, when RNA is being synthesized, adenine (A) in DNA pairs with uracil (U) in RNA.
Identify the correct base pairing for the given options: The RNA base uracil (U) pairs with the DNA base adenine (A).
Conclude that the correct answer is 'U; A', meaning uracil in RNA pairs with adenine in DNA during transcription.
